A registered agent is a crucial component in the legal and operational structure of a business. One of the primary requirements for a business agent is that they must have a tangible location in the jurisdiction where the business is registered. This is known as the agent's office, and it cannot be a post office box. The registered agent's location must be accessible during normal working hours to receive crucial juridical documents and official correspondence.
In addition to having a real location, registered agents are obligated to be present to receive legal documents. This means they must be present to receive legal documents such as subpoenas and lawsuits. Many jurisdictions allow individuals or businesses to serve as registered agents, but they must comply with specific local laws. It's crucial to understand these local legal requirements to ensure the registered agent remains in good standing.

When assessing the expenses of agent registration solutions, businesses should realize that the charges can differ significantly based on the provider and the level of support offered. Typically, agent registration costs vary from fifty to 300 dollars per year, with numerous providers offering standard solutions at the lower range of the scale, while broader packages, including compliance support and paperwork management, may fall higher on the scale. It's essential for business owners to assess their particular requirements and choose a provider that offers a combination between cost and quality.

Altering your registered agent may be a clear-cut process that changes slightly depending on the state where your business was registered. The primary step requires picking a different registered agent provider who meets your business needs. This could be a dependable registered agent service or a certified compliance agent that offers cost-effective registered agent solutions. After you have selected the replacement agent, ensure they meet(s) the state registered agent requirements, which typically consist of being a resident of the state or a company authorized to carry out business there.
Upon choosing a new registered agent, you need to complete the appropriate change registered agent form issued by your state’s business filing agency. This form will ask for details about your business entity, its current registered agent, and the new registered agent’s information. It is advisable to important to review the form carefully and ensure all information is accurate to avoid potential delays or issues. A few states may also ask for a signed consent form from the new registered agent.
Finally, file the completed form and any required fees, typically categorized as registered agent service fees, to your state agency. According to the state, processing time can fluctuate, though many states provide an expedited service option for an additional fee. When the change has been processed, you can receive confirmation, and it is notify your former registered agent as part of the compliance management.
